Most business websites are built on WordPress with a stack of add-on plugins. Ours aren't. Here's what that actually means for you.
Your site is copied to servers all over the world, so it loads instantly whether a visitor is next door or three states away. Slow sites lose visitors before the page even finishes loading — and Google ranks fast sites higher.
Most business sites run on 20-30 stacked plugins — each one a door a hacker can try, and updates that conflict with each other overnight. Yours has no login page, no database, no plugins: nothing to break into, and nothing that breaks on its own while you're not looking.
Need a new page, a photo swapped, or your hours updated? We're not waiting on a slow content system or standing in a developer's queue. Most changes go live the same day we start on them.
No monthly "platform fee." No forced plugin-subscription. Unlike ad spend — which stops producing the moment you stop paying — this is planted once and belongs to you: the domain, the files, the content, and every lead it grows for as long as it's live.
Every page is written with search engines in mind from day one — the right structure, the right details for your city and service. The crop, planted right the first time, not bolted on after the fact with a plugin.
Not Google Ads. Not a confusing analytics dashboard. Google Search Console — the exact terms people type before they find you, what they click, and where you rank for each one in your own city. That's the real data, and it's what drives every yearly update.
I didn't build this website philosophy on theory. I built it on sixteen years of my own CRM data from my own service business.
Google — overwhelmingly organic, not paid — has generated roughly 46% of every new customer I've acquired, excluding repeat business and referrals. That's about 17 times more volume than Facebook produced in the same window. And the two years I spent running Google Ads? The ad spend alone came to several times more than everything I'd spent on SEO across the previous decade combined — for a small fraction of the trackable leads. I stopped. I went back to farming.
Repeat customers and referrals — the two things that only happen after someone finds you and has a good experience — made up nearly 40% of all tracked revenue. That's the flywheel: organic search brings the first job, the first job earns the repeat, the repeat earns the referral. Paid ads can't do that. They can only buy the first click, over and over, forever.
